🍁Here's a list of requirements for your pack walks, considering both the dogs and their human companions:

Pack Walk Requirements For Humans:

  1. Physical Condition:Participants should be able to walk for 45 minutes at a moderate pace. Consult with a healthcare professional if you have any health concerns before joining.
  2. Attire and Gear:Wear comfortable athletic clothing and appropriate footwear for walking. Bring water and any necessary personal items (e.g., inhaler, sunscreen).
  3. Mindset:Maintain a peaceful and positive attitude. Be respectful of others' space and choices regarding interactions.

For Dogs:

  1. Health and Safety:Dogs should be up-to-date on vaccinations and in good health. Avoid bringing dogs that are in heat or have any contagious conditions.
  2. Behavior and Training:Dogs must be comfortable walking on a leash without pulling. Ensure your dog can remain calm and non-aggressive around other dogs and people.
  3. Leash and Equipment:Use a secure, non-retractable leash (maximum length of 6 feet).
  4. Socialization:Be mindful of your dog’s comfort level with interactions; allow space if needed. Respect other dogs’ boundaries and do not force introductions.

General Guidelines:

  • Arrive 5 Minutes early and be ready to start at the Restrooms Building located at the main parking lot. 
  • Clean up after your dog to maintain a pleasant environment for everyone.
